Woody Allen’s latest film, Irrational Man, hasn’t even hit theaters yet, but the prolific director has already begun planning his next project, which isn’t exactly surprising. Allen, who has consistently delivered one film each year, has selected an interesting trio of actors to headline his next, untitled project: Kristen Stewart, Jesse Eisenberg and Bruce Willis. Bruce Willis in a Woody Allen film? What?

According to Deadline, Adventureland co-stars Stewart and Eisenberg will reunite for Allen’s next project, which will also co-star Bruce Willis. Willis has been appearing in a string of not-great action B-movies lately, so appearing in a Woody Allen film could give him a little boost. And while an Allen film may seem a bit of an odd fit for Willis, he delivered a quite wonderful performance in Wes Anderson’s Moonrise Kingdom. That performance left us with a desire to see him take on similar roles.

As of now, Allen’s next project has no title, plot details or release date, but with Irrational Man hitting theaters this year, we should know more about his new film later in the year.

Irrational Man stars Joaquin Phoenix and Emma Stone (who previously appeared in Allen’s Magic in the Moonlight), and centers on college professor in the midst of an existential crisis, whose life begins to improve when he enters into a relationship with one of his students. The film also stars Parker Posey and Jamie Blackey, and hits theaters on July 24.
